Malcanis wrote:Freelancer117 wrote:Could someone at CCP please explain what the 3 thingies on top of that base represent ? (the middle one looks like the black monolith we went visiting a long time ago, but why favor the Talocan civilization above the other 3 ancient space faring races the Sleepers, Takmahl, and Yan Jung, not to mention the current 4 primary space faring races; Gallente, Minmatar, Amarr and Caldari ?) From right to left: the rounded monolith represents the analogue human world of the player, then the barrier evokes the screen with which the players and EVE interface with each other, and then the sharp, angular monolith represents the digital world of New Eden.
